Over 500 words, in alphabetical order, with funny, useful, and interesting phrases to explain their meanings. The antics of Val Biro's monkeys, cats, mice, frogs and many other characters, make this a funny, friendly introduction to first dictionary skills.
A fun first alphabetic picture dictionary, ideal for introducing children aged 4 upwards to reading and writing and looking up words. Key features include:• Over 500 words, in alphabetical order, with funny, useful, and interesting phrases to explain their meanings.• Illustrated with the popular artwork of Val Biro• Includes picture section on sports games, the classroom, and popular fairy-tale characters• Text written by a primary school teacher and tested in schools• The alphabet down the side of each page, with the appropriate letter highlighted, teaches first navigation skills• For children aged 4+
